B3Q565 (China)
z Control terminal for the fire detection series CS1140
z Can simultaneously also be used as ’main-CPU’
z For full system operating
z Can be used for single or multi AREA operating
z Emergency operating facility integrated
z Flash–ROM 2MBx8Bit as program memory, programming via Flash-Tool (PC)
z SRAM for user data and standard text
z Selectable ground fault monitoring, detected via master module E3X10. or via
control module E3G070 (for application details see chapter 6)
z Operating access via password and/or key switch
z Insertable inscription strips in different languages
z to be built into the housing of the control unit or remote located in separate hous-
ing
43.2 Key data
Operating voltage 18...45 VDC
Quiescent current (illumination of the LCD inactive) 100 mA (24 V)
Alarm current 330 mA (24 V)
Maximum current (LCD backlight active + lamp test) 420 mA (24 V)
